Best tile types for showers that will amaze you

One of the most frequently utilized rooms in your house is the shower. Having said that, you must have the best types of tile for showers in your home since the tile effect will amaze you because they serve to finish the entire space—different persons, and various stripes. It is crucial to select the material or glaze for waterproof shower tiles because bathroom tiles are frequently exposed to copious amounts of water. For their bathrooms, most individuals opt for ceramic or porcelain tiles. hen choosing shower tile, think about using glass tiles. These slightly more expensive tiles are frequently combined with other tiles for ornamentation. A tile material with a natural texture can give your space a distinctive aesthetic, but these tiles typically need to be treated before being used in moist areas. Non-slip floor tiles should be used in rooms to lower the risk of accidents. The user will be kept as safe as possible if you utilize tiles with an anti-skid level of A or B. Use a smaller shower tile design to tile the floor of your bathroom shower for added appeal. You need to make sure that the tiles you choose for the floor of the shower are not only attractive to the eye but also the appropriate size for the area. Ceramic tiles that have been glazed are also very common. When the tiles are smaller, there are more lines of grout between them. a lot more than merely having a larger size. Because it is so similar to sandpaper, the grout is also less slippery than other surfaces. The floor of an accessible shower can be tiled in a variety of large styles that cover the entire floor. The optimum surface for movement is created with big tiles and one-way slopes. Large shower floor tiles should have a COF of 0.60 or greater. Include categories appropriate for extremely moist locations while selecting specialty tiles for the shower's walls. The most popular are ceramic and porcelain glazed shower tile walls, which range in size from the ubiquitous 4.25-inch white squares to other sizable tiles. Tiles for shower walls in bathrooms should be made of stone or glass. Using stained glass is far more secure and secure. They can choose stone tiles because they are stain resistant and very easy to clean. Additionally, since you won't be climbing or walking on walls, you won't need to worry about the surface is slick. Plan ahead wherever possible to avoid difficult layouts and unattractive cuts. One of the most straightforward, well-liked, and easy tile patterns is to arrange the tiles in a grid pattern. Additionally, putting the tiles in squares with corners lessens the number of cuts needed. The grid pattern arrangement gives your bathroom shower a sleek, modern appearance. To rapidly provide a more dynamic and alluring appearance, rotate diagonal or dot patterns at any angle. A slanted pattern arrangement can enlarge the appearance of limited space. However, installing the tiles diagonally results in more cuts being needed at the installation's edges. Prefabricated showers are less expensive than tile walls, but because of their classic, opulent appearance, tile walls are perfect for older homes or homes with conventional decorating styles. Practically speaking, the tiles are extremely water- and dirt-resistant, and both the grout between the tiles and the individual tiles are simple to keep clean. However, to avoid mildew, you still need to frequently clean the grout. It's also simple to fix. Replace any tiles that are broken or unclean by removing them. Although porcelain and ceramics are similar in appearance, they have slightly distinct physical characteristics. Ceramic is less dense, not as water-resistant, and not as strong as porcelain. Porcelain is more expensive, but pottery is also simpler to carve. Although quality tiles can be more expensive than inexpensive stone tiles, ceramic and porcelain tiles are often less expensive than stone. Although tiling a shower wall might be a dirty task, anyone who is proficient in fundamental tiling techniques can complete the task. Glass tiles, albeit less typical for shower walls, have many benefits. The variety of sizes and colors matches that of ceramic and porcelain tiles. Glass is ideal for small showers because it reflects light and gives the impression that the area is larger. Additionally, there is a sense of sheerness, which gives the color depth. All you need to clean glass tiles is a common glass cleaner and a soft towel. On the other hand, it does not effectively conceal grime, such as soap scum, making dents and scratches more obvious. It is not appropriate for walls that can be grabbed for support since it is slippery. Glass tiles should only be installed by experts because they are more expensive than ceramic or porcelain tiles and more challenging to install.
